Abstract:
We present the revised catalog of galaxy clusters detected as extended
X-ray sources in the 160 Square Degree ROSAT Survey, including
spectroscopic redshifts and X-ray luminosities for 200 of the 201
members. The median redshift is zmedian=0.25, and the median X-ray
luminosity is LX,median=4.2x1043h502erg/s (0.5-2.0keV). This
is the largest high-redshift sample of X-ray-selected clusters
published to date. There are 73 objects at z>0.3 and 22 objects at
z>0.5 drawn from a statistically complete flux-limited survey with a
median object flux of 1.4x10-13erg/cm2/s. We describe the optical
follow-up of these clusters with an emphasis on our spectroscopy,
which has yielded 155 cluster redshifts, 110 of which are presented
here for the first time. These measurements, combined with 45 from the
literature and other sources, provide near-complete spectroscopic
coverage for our survey. We discuss the final optical identifications
for the extended X-ray sources in the survey region and compare our
results to similar X-ray cluster searches.
